  • wâpahcikâtêw ᐋᐧᐸᐦᒋᑳᑌᐤ VII it is seen (CW)
  • wâkitêskanêw ᐋᐧᑭᑌᐢᑲᓀᐤ VAI it has crooked horns (CW)
  • wânanopêhikan ᐋᐧᓇᓄᐯᐦᐃᑲᐣ NI heart (at cards) (CW)
  • wâhyawêskamik ᐋᐧᐦᔭᐁᐧᐢᑲᒥᐠ IPC very far away across the land (CW)
  • wâhkômâkanis ᐋᐧᐦᑰᒫᑲᓂᐢ NA small, young relative (CW)
  • wâhkôhtamowin ᐋᐧᐦᑰᐦᑕᒧᐃᐧᐣ NI relationship with others (CW)
  • wayîwahkamikan ᐊᐧᔩᐊᐧᐦᑲᒥᑲᐣ VII it is in excitement (CW)
  • wayawîyâpasow ᐊᐧᔭᐄᐧᔮᐸᓱᐤ VAI s/he gets smoked out (e.g. of a house, lodge), it gets smoked out (e.g. of a burrow) (CW)
  • wayawîtâcimow ᐊᐧᔭᐄᐧᑖᒋᒧᐤ VAI s/he crawls outside (CW)
  • wayawîkâpawiw ᐊᐧᔭᐄᐧᑳᐸᐃᐧᐤ VAI s/he stands outside (CW)
  • wayacâwipitêw ᐊᐧᔭᒑᐃᐧᐱᑌᐤ VTA s/he pulls s.o. running (CW)
  • wawiyatêyimêw ᐊᐧᐃᐧᔭᑌᔨᒣᐤ VTA s/he considers s.o. funny, s/he thinks s.o. drole, funny (CW)
  • wawiyatêyihtam ᐊᐧᐃᐧᔭᑌᔨᐦᑕᒼ VTI s/he considers s.t. funny, odd (CW)
  • wawiyasinâkwan ᐊᐧᐃᐧᔭᓯᓈᑲᐧᐣ VII it looks funny (CW)
  • wawêyîstawêw ᐊᐧᐁᐧᔩᐢᑕᐁᐧᐤ VTA s/he prepares for s.o.; s/he arms him/herself against s.o. (CW)
  • wawêyihtâkwan ᐊᐧᐁᐧᔨᐦᑖᑲᐧᐣ VII it sounds amusing (CW)
  • wawêsîhcikêw ᐊᐧᐁᐧᓰᐦᒋᑫᐤ VAI s/he decorates (CW)
  • watapîwiyâkan ᐊᐧᑕᐲᐃᐧᔮᑲᐣ NI vessel of pine root fibres (CW)
  • waskwayi-mîtos ᐊᐧᐢᑲᐧᔨ ᒦᑐᐢ NA birch-tree (CW)
  • waskawiwêpaham ᐊᐧᐢᑲᐃᐧᐁᐧᐸᐦᐊᒼ VTI s/he moves s.t. with a tool; s/he knocks s.t. out of place (CW)
  • wanitipiskâsin ᐊᐧᓂᑎᐱᐢᑳᓯᐣ VII it is quite dark out (CW)
  • waniskâpahtâw ᐊᐧᓂᐢᑳᐸᐦᑖᐤ VAI s/he jumps up (from lying); s/he jumps and runs (CW)
  • waniskâpayihow ᐊᐧᓂᐢᑳᐸᔨᐦᐅᐤ VAI s/he jumps up from lying (CW)
  • wanihikêskanaw ᐊᐧᓂᐦᐃᑫᐢᑲᓇᐤ NI trapline (CW)
  • wanaskacipahêw ᐊᐧᓇᐢᑲᒋᐸᐦᐁᐤ VTA s/he eludes s.o. by running (CW)
  • wahkêyêyihtam ᐊᐧᐦᑫᔦᔨᐦᑕᒼ VTI s/he is easily swayed; s/he is too weak (CW)
  • wahkêpômêwin ᐊᐧᐦᑫᐴᒣᐃᐧᐣ NI discouragement (CW)
  • wacistwanihkêw ᐊᐧᒋᐢᑕᐧᓂᐦᑫᐤ VAI it builds a nest (CW)
  • wacistwanihkân ᐊᐧᒋᐢᑕᐧᓂᐦᑳᐣ NI nest-like structure (CW)
  • wawiyâpiskisiw pl. wawiyâpiskisiwak ᐊᐧᐃᐧᔮᐱᐢᑭᓯᐤ VAI S/he is circular or round. (AE)
